Technical Advantages You Can't Ignore
Unlike traditional NiMH batteries, a 2S lithium battery pack offers 3 critical benefits:
- 30% higher energy density
- 12-minute fast-charge capability
- 500+ cycle life at 80% capacity retention

Choosing Your Supplier: 3 Must-Check Factors
- Certification compliance (UN38.3, MSDS, RoHS)
- Cycle life testing documentation
- Customization capabilities
Pro Tip: Always request third-party test reports for actual performance data rather than relying solely on manufacturer claims.

FAQ: Your Questions Answered
- Q: Can I parallel connect multiple 2S packs? A: Yes, but requires matched voltage and capacity
- Q: Typical lifespan in drone applications? A: 18-24 months with proper maintenance
